Output 888b2504334eca0a65c01e8beb23636f80c067e0d33c2a651d516e2c1d119876:5

value
1990437
script pubkey
OP_HASH160 OP_PUSHBYTES_20 424f29a8a84fa867814ff9ded43379c9dc9a6814 OP_EQUAL
address
37jdMXYbvg3dKzJ4pGSYiABiXoBy4putZq
transaction
888b2504334eca0a65c01e8beb23636f80c067e0d33c2a651d516e2c1d119876
spent
true